/linux/drivers/gpu/drm/amd/display/dc/dml/ |
A D | dml_inline_defs.h | 67 static inline double dml_ceil(double a, double granularity) in dml_ceil() argument 69 return (double) dcn_bw_ceil2(a, granularity); in dml_ceil() 72 static inline double dml_floor(double a, double granularity) in dml_floor() argument 74 return (double) dcn_bw_floor2(a, granularity); in dml_floor() 120 static inline double dml_ceil_ex(double x, double granularity) in dml_ceil_ex() argument 122 return (double) dcn_bw_ceil2(x, granularity); in dml_ceil_ex() 125 static inline double dml_floor_ex(double x, double granularity) in dml_floor_ex() argument 127 return (double) dcn_bw_floor2(x, granularity); in dml_floor_ex()
|
/linux/drivers/acpi/acpica/ |
A D | rsaddr.c | 41 {ACPI_RSC_MOVE16, ACPI_RS_OFFSET(data.address16.address.granularity), 42 AML_OFFSET(address16.granularity), 79 {ACPI_RSC_MOVE32, ACPI_RS_OFFSET(data.address32.address.granularity), 80 AML_OFFSET(address32.granularity), 117 {ACPI_RSC_MOVE64, ACPI_RS_OFFSET(data.address64.address.granularity), 118 AML_OFFSET(address64.granularity), 162 ACPI_RS_OFFSET(data.ext_address64.address.granularity), 163 AML_OFFSET(ext_address64.granularity),
|
A D | amlresrc.h | 222 u64 granularity; member 234 AML_RESOURCE_ADDRESS_COMMON u64 granularity; member 243 AML_RESOURCE_ADDRESS_COMMON u32 granularity; member 252 AML_RESOURCE_ADDRESS_COMMON u16 granularity; member
|
A D | rsdumpinfo.c | 150 {ACPI_RSD_UINT16, ACPI_RSD_OFFSET(address16.address.granularity), 167 {ACPI_RSD_UINT32, ACPI_RSD_OFFSET(address32.address.granularity), 184 {ACPI_RSD_UINT64, ACPI_RSD_OFFSET(address64.address.granularity), 201 {ACPI_RSD_UINT64, ACPI_RSD_OFFSET(ext_address64.address.granularity),
|
/linux/drivers/gpu/drm/vmwgfx/ |
A D | vmwgfx_blit.c | 113 return round_down(offset + diff_offs, granularity); \ 126 if (diff_offs >= size || granularity == sizeof(_type)) \ 149 size_t granularity) in vmw_find_first_diff() argument 165 granularity); in vmw_find_first_diff() 186 return round_down(location, granularity); \ 200 if (location < 0 || granularity == sizeof(_type)) \ 221 size_t granularity) in vmw_find_last_diff() argument 233 granularity); in vmw_find_last_diff()
|
/linux/arch/arm/mach-mmp/ |
A D | sram.c | 27 int granularity; member 89 info->granularity = pdata->granularity; in sram_probe() 91 info->gpool = gen_pool_create(ilog2(info->granularity), -1); in sram_probe()
|
A D | brownstone.c | 200 .granularity = SRAM_GRANULARITY, 205 .granularity = SRAM_GRANULARITY,
|
/linux/sound/pci/lola/ |
A D | lola.c | 39 static int granularity[SNDRV_CARDS] = { variable 48 module_param_array(granularity, int, NULL, 0444); 49 MODULE_PARM_DESC(granularity, "Granularity value"); 419 lola_set_granularity(chip, chip->granularity, true); in lola_reset_setups() 517 if (chip->granularity != LOLA_GRANULARITY_MIN) in lola_parse_tree() 518 lola_set_granularity(chip, chip->granularity, true); in lola_parse_tree() 556 chip->granularity = granularity[dev]; in lola_create() 557 switch (chip->granularity) { in lola_create() 570 chip->granularity, LOLA_GRANULARITY_MAX); in lola_create() 571 chip->granularity = LOLA_GRANULARITY_MAX; in lola_create()
|
A D | lola_clock.c | 59 if (!chip->granularity) in check_gran_clock_compatibility() 81 if (val == chip->granularity) in lola_set_granularity() 93 chip->granularity = val; in lola_set_granularity() 279 if (!check_gran_clock_compatibility(chip, chip->granularity, freq)) in lola_set_clock()
|
A D | lola_pcm.c | 42 if (chip->granularity) { in lola_get_tstamp() 44 tstamp += (wait_banks + 1) * chip->granularity - 1; in lola_get_tstamp() 45 tstamp -= tstamp % chip->granularity; in lola_get_tstamp() 239 chip->granularity); in lola_pcm_open() 241 chip->granularity); in lola_pcm_open()
|
/linux/arch/powerpc/boot/ |
A D | simple_alloc.c | 127 unsigned long granularity, unsigned long max_allocs) in simple_alloc_init() argument 131 heap_size = _ALIGN_UP(heap_size, granularity); in simple_alloc_init() 132 alloc_min = granularity; in simple_alloc_init()
|
/linux/drivers/pci/pcie/ |
A D | ptm.c | 157 int pci_enable_ptm(struct pci_dev *dev, u8 *granularity) in pci_enable_ptm() argument 200 if (granularity) in pci_enable_ptm() 201 *granularity = dev->ptm_granularity; in pci_enable_ptm()
|
/linux/include/linux/ |
A D | blkdev.h | 1006 unsigned int granularity = max(lim->physical_block_size, lim->io_min); in queue_limit_alignment_offset() local 1007 unsigned int alignment = sector_div(sector, granularity >> SECTOR_SHIFT) in queue_limit_alignment_offset() 1010 return (granularity + lim->alignment_offset - alignment) % granularity; in queue_limit_alignment_offset() 1035 unsigned int alignment, granularity, offset; in queue_limit_discard_alignment() local 1042 granularity = lim->discard_granularity >> SECTOR_SHIFT; in queue_limit_discard_alignment() 1043 if (!granularity) in queue_limit_discard_alignment() 1047 offset = sector_div(sector, granularity); in queue_limit_discard_alignment() 1050 offset = (granularity + alignment - offset) % granularity; in queue_limit_discard_alignment()
|
/linux/drivers/vme/bridges/ |
A D | vme_ca91cx42.c | 383 granularity = 0x1000; in ca91cx42_slave_set() 385 granularity = 0x10000; in ca91cx42_slave_set() 387 if (vme_base & (granularity - 1)) { in ca91cx42_slave_set() 392 if (vme_bound & (granularity - 1)) { in ca91cx42_slave_set() 452 granularity = 0x1000; in ca91cx42_slave_get() 454 granularity = 0x10000; in ca91cx42_slave_get() 594 unsigned int i, granularity = 0; in ca91cx42_master_set() local 607 granularity = 0x1000; in ca91cx42_master_set() 609 granularity = 0x10000; in ca91cx42_master_set() 612 if (vme_base & (granularity - 1)) { in ca91cx42_master_set() [all …]
|
A D | vme_tsi148.c | 491 granularity = 0x10; in tsi148_slave_set() 495 granularity = 0x1000; in tsi148_slave_set() 499 granularity = 0x10000; in tsi148_slave_set() 503 granularity = 0x10000; in tsi148_slave_set() 523 if (vme_base_low & (granularity - 1)) { in tsi148_slave_set() 527 if (vme_bound_low & (granularity - 1)) { in tsi148_slave_set() 531 if (pci_offset_low & (granularity - 1)) { in tsi148_slave_set() 662 granularity = 0x10; in tsi148_slave_get() 666 granularity = 0x1000; in tsi148_slave_get() 670 granularity = 0x10000; in tsi148_slave_get() [all …]
|
A D | vme_fake.c | 158 unsigned int i, granularity = 0; in fake_slave_set() local 170 granularity = 0x10; in fake_slave_set() 173 granularity = 0x1000; in fake_slave_set() 176 granularity = 0x10000; in fake_slave_set() 179 granularity = 0x10000; in fake_slave_set() 195 vme_bound = vme_base + size - granularity; in fake_slave_set() 197 if (vme_base & (granularity - 1)) { in fake_slave_set() 201 if (vme_bound & (granularity - 1)) { in fake_slave_set()
|
/linux/tools/testing/cxl/test/ |
A D | cxl.c | 130 .granularity = 4, 145 .granularity = 4, 160 .granularity = 4, 175 .granularity = 4,
|
/linux/fs/xfs/ |
A D | xfs_discard.c | 156 unsigned int granularity = q->limits.discard_granularity; in xfs_ioc_trim() local 178 range.minlen = max_t(u64, granularity, range.minlen); in xfs_ioc_trim()
|
/linux/include/linux/platform_data/ |
A D | dma-mmp_tdma.h | 24 int granularity; member
|
/linux/drivers/gpu/drm/i915/ |
A D | Kconfig.profile | 16 int "Timeout for unsignaled foreign fences (ms, jiffy granularity)" 56 int "Preempt timeout (ms, jiffy granularity)" 106 int "Scheduling quantum for userspace batches (ms, jiffy granularity)"
|
/linux/sound/pci/pcxhr/ |
A D | pcxhr_core.c | 1143 mgr->granularity); in pcxhr_stream_read_position() 1161 samples_to_add = mgr->granularity; in pcxhr_update_timer_pos() 1171 if (new_sample_count >= mgr->granularity) { in pcxhr_update_timer_pos() 1176 new_sample_count -= mgr->granularity; in pcxhr_update_timer_pos() 1286 if (tmp_diff > 0 && tmp_diff <= (2*mgr->granularity)) { in pcxhr_threaded_irq() 1302 else if (dsp_time_diff >= (2*mgr->granularity)) in pcxhr_threaded_irq() 1307 else if (dsp_time_diff % mgr->granularity) in pcxhr_threaded_irq()
|
/linux/drivers/gpu/drm/amd/amdkfd/ |
A D | kfd_svm.c | 274 uint8_t *granularity, uint32_t *flags) in svm_range_set_default_attributes() argument 278 *granularity = 9; in svm_range_set_default_attributes() 701 prange->granularity = attrs[i].value; in svm_range_apply_attrs() 751 old->granularity == new->granularity); in svm_range_is_same_attrs() 882 new->granularity = old->granularity; in svm_range_split_adjust() 1011 size = 1UL << prange->granularity; in svm_range_split_by_granularity() 1759 new->granularity = old->granularity; in svm_range_clone() 3292 uint8_t granularity = 0xff; in svm_range_get_attr() local 3358 &granularity, &flags_and); in svm_range_get_attr() 3410 if (get_granularity && prange->granularity < granularity) in svm_range_get_attr() [all …]
|
/linux/include/acpi/ |
A D | acrestyp.h | 280 u16 granularity; member 288 u32 granularity; member 296 u64 granularity; member
|
/linux/Documentation/scheduler/ |
A D | sched-nice-design.rst | 52 right minimal granularity - and this translates to 5% CPU utilization. 60 coupling to timeslices and granularity it was not really viable. 92 (and granularity was made a separate concept from nice levels) and thus
|
/linux/block/ |
A D | blk-merge.c | 100 unsigned int max_discard_sectors, granularity; in blk_bio_discard_split() local 108 granularity = max(q->limits.discard_granularity >> 9, 1U); in blk_bio_discard_split() 112 max_discard_sectors -= max_discard_sectors % granularity; in blk_bio_discard_split() 128 alignment = (q->limits.discard_alignment >> 9) % granularity; in blk_bio_discard_split() 131 tmp = sector_div(tmp, granularity); in blk_bio_discard_split()
|